Bill Summary

An Act relating to elections; repealing 26 O.S. 2021, Section 4-121, as last amended by Section 1, Chapter 264, O.S.L. 2023 (26 O.S. Supp. 2023, Section 4-121), which relates to the multistate voter list maintenance organizations; amending 26 O.S. 2021, Sections 7-102.1 and 7-117, which relate to conduct of elections; removing use of electronic precinct registries by county election boards; and providing an effective date.

AI Summary

This bill repeals the authority for Oklahoma to join a multistate voter list maintenance organization. It also amends existing laws to remove the use of electronic precinct registries by county election boards, requiring the use of written or paper-based precinct registries instead. The bill specifies that the information in these registries must be publicly available. The changes made by this bill will take effect on November 1, 2024.
